Skip to main content

¿Cuáles son los mejores consejos para usar un iframe?

  • Bart

Los marcos flotantes, que significa marcos en línea, son etiquetas HTML. Permiten a los diseñadores y desarrolladores web enriquecer la experiencia del usuario de la página web al tiempo que reducen la duplicación de contenido. Algunos consejos para usar iframes incluyen establecer atributos y secuencias de comandos para un diseño atractivo, interacción atractiva y seguridad.

Con el elemento iframe, el desarrollador indica a la página web principal que muestre otra página web en una ventana. El desarrollador puede establecer atributos que controlen cómo se muestra la página secundaria. Algunos de los atributos incluyen la configuración de un borde, el alto y ancho de la página secundaria, la seguridad y el desplazamiento.

Cuando se usa un iframe, se debe considerar la apariencia y la funcionalidad. El ancho y el alto de la página secundaria deben encajar bien en el diseño de la página principal, aunque se debe tener en cuenta la apariencia de la página secundaria. Por ejemplo, establecer un borde puede resaltar la página secundaria, pero a veces no tener borde puede mejorar la apariencia general de la página.

Las barras de desplazamiento también deben ser apropiadas para la página secundaria. Eliminar las barras de desplazamiento le dará a la página un aspecto limpio, pero puede ser frustrante para el usuario si no puede acceder al contenido de la página secundaria. Al usar un iframe, el desarrollador debe verificar que se muestre todo el contenido de la página secundaria necesario antes de eliminar las barras de desplazamiento.

Se pueden usar Javascript e iframes para alentar a los usuarios a interactuar con un sitio web. Algunos ejemplos comunes son galerías de fotos y formularios de contacto. En el caso de una galería de fotos, un desarrollador puede usar un iframe de Javascript que le permite al usuario seleccionar enlaces para ver varias fotos en la ventana del iframe mientras permanece en la página principal. El desarrollador también puede usar scripts de iframe para permitir al usuario cambiar otras características, como cambiar el tamaño de la ventana secundaria.

Los iframes se usan con frecuencia para anuncios publicitarios. La empresa de publicidad puede cambiar el anuncio sin necesidad de modificar la página principal. El uso de iframes en este escenario ayuda a reducir la duplicación de contenido para la empresa de publicidad y para reducir el trabajo de la organización que muestra los anuncios.

Las plataformas de redes sociales también pueden permitir a los desarrolladores usar iframes. La plataforma en sí misma puede otorgar solo una funcionalidad de desarrollo web limitada. Al usar un iframe para acceder a páginas web que están alojadas en un servidor diferente, el desarrollador puede aprovechar una mayor funcionalidad y proporcionar una experiencia más rica para el usuario de las redes sociales.

La compatibilidad entre navegadores a menudo puede ser un problema con la funcionalidad de la página web, especialmente cuando se utilizan elementos HTML más sofisticados. La mayoría de los navegadores admiten iframes, pero el desarrollador debe verificar varios navegadores populares para asegurarse de que la página secundaria se muestre correctamente. Puede encontrar que necesita modificar el código para que el iframe se muestre de manera atractiva en todos los navegadores.

El uso de un iframe en diseño web ofrece muchos beneficios, pero se pueden usar de forma maliciosa. Las mejores prácticas incluyen medidas para reducir los riesgos. Un desarrollador puede usar el atributo de seguridad de iframe para ayudar a proteger a los usuarios.